    <abstract locale="en_US">Background: Postoperative pain and nausea/vomiting remain common and clinically significant complications following laparoscopic cholecystectomy. Although both ketamine and dexamethasone have demonstrated preemptive analgesic and antiemetic properties, direct comparative evidence between these agents is limited. The objective is to compare the effectiveness of preemptive ketamine versus dexamethasone in reducing postoperative pain, nausea, and vomiting after laparoscopic cholecystectomy.
Methods: In this triple-blind randomized controlled trial, 102 patients undergoing elective laparoscopic cholecystectomy at Alzahra Hospital (Isfahan, Iran) in 2024 were randomly assigned to receive intravenous ketamine (0.75 mg/kg), dexamethasone (0.1 mg/kg), or placebo immediately after surgical incision. The main outcomes focused on patients' recovery experience, including the level of postoperative pain measured on a 0-10 scale, the severity of nausea assessed on a 0-10 visual analog scale, and the frequency of vomiting during the recovery period.Secondary outcomes included rescue analgesic requirements and adverse events.
Results: All 102 randomized participants (34 per group) completed the study. At recovery room admission, mean pain scores were significantly lower in the ketamine group (3.4 &#xB1; 1.8) compared with the dexamethasone (4.5 &#xB1; 1.9) and placebo 
 (6.2 &#xB1; 2.1) groups (p &lt; 0.001). In contrast, mean nausea scores were significantly lower in the dexamethasone group (2.3 &#xB1; 1.7) compared with the ketamine (4.1 &#xB1; 2.2) and placebo (5.8 &#xB1; 2.4) groups (p &lt; 0.001). Vomiting incidence was lowest with dexamethasone (23.5%) relative to ketamine (44.1%) and placebo (70.6%) 
 (P &lt; 0.001). Rescue morphine use was required in 55.9% of ketamine, 64.7% of dexamethasone, and 82.4% of placebo recipients (p = 0.029). No serious adverse events were observed.
Conclusion: Preemptive ketamine provides superior postoperative analgesia, whereas dexamethasone offers superior antiemetic efficacy compared with placebo in patients undergoing laparoscopic cholecystectomy. Selection between these agents should be individualized based on whether postoperative pain or prevention of nausea/vomiting is the primary clinical priority.</abstract>
